## 'Ozempic Babies': How GLP-1 Agonists Affect Fertility

The term "Ozempic babies" refers to infants born from mothers who are using GLP-1 agonists, a class of medications commonly prescribed for type 2 diabetes and obesity. These drugs work by increasing the body's sensitivity to insulin and slowing digestion, which can lead to significant weight loss. However, this effect also raises concerns about fertility and pregnancy outcomes.



GLP-1 agonists like Ozempic have been linked to changes in reproductive health. Studies suggest that these medications can affect ovulation and menstrual cycles, potentially increasing the risk of pregnancy. The drug's ability to suppress appetite and promote weight loss may also play a role in fertility, as excess weight is often associated with reproductive issues.



When it comes to contraceptives, GLP-1 agonists can interact with hormonal birth control methods. This interaction may reduce the effectiveness of certain contraceptives, leading to unintended pregnancies. Women using these drugs should consult their healthcare providers about alternative contraceptive options or consider additional precautions to avoid unwanted pregnancies.



If a woman becomes pregnant while on Ozempic, there are several considerations. Studies have shown that GLP-1 agonists may increase the risk of certain birth defects, particularly in the heart and abdominal regions. Additionally, the drug's effects on insulin and glucagon regulation could impact both maternal and fetal health. Pregnant women using these medications should work closely with their doctors to monitor the pregnancy and manage any potential complications.



While GLP-1 agonists can aid in weight loss and improve metabolic health, it's important to understand the risks they may pose during fertility and pregnancy. Women considering these drugs or already using them should be aware of the potential impact on their reproductive plans and consult with a healthcare professional for personalized advice.



Bottom Line


GLP-1 agonists like Ozempic can influence fertility and pregnancy outcomes in significant ways. While they may help achieve weight loss goals, they also carry risks that require careful consideration when planning a family.
